This story touches on the deep emotions that arise from loss, especially when it involves something significant to us, like personal belongings. The emotional response of crying and feeling frustrated is valid, reflecting how crucial it is to acknowledge our feelings. Recognizing and accepting our emotional responses, whether it’s sadness, anger, or disappointment, is integral to maintaining mental health. When we allow ourselves to feel these emotions instead of suppressing them, we enable healing and self-awareness. It’s essential to understand that emotions are a natural part of the human experience, and expressing them is often the first step toward resolving internal conflicts.
In challenging situations, finding healthy coping strategies is vital. It’s beneficial to engage in communication with those around us, sharing our feelings with trusted friends or family members who can offer support and validation. Setting boundaries is also crucial—understanding what is acceptable for you and expressing that to others can help prevent future situations that lead to emotional harm. Self-reflection plays an important role; taking the time to reflect on one’s feelings and experiences can lead to better emotional health. Self-care routines, whether they involve creative outlets, physical activities, or simply time for relaxation, enable us to recharge and emotionally reset. Such practices become even more critical when facing situations that evoke strong emotional reactions.
Moreover, it’s important to seek help from qualified professionals when navigating mental health challenges. Licensed therapists and counselors can provide guidance and strategies tailored to your circumstances, especially when dealing with complex emotions or when familial interactions have a significant impact on your mental state. A mental health professional can offer a safe space to explore your feelings and arm you with effective tools to cope with emotional distress. If you find yourself in need of support, do not hesitate to reach out for professional help, as it is not a sign of weakness but a step toward empowerment and understanding.
